Output d8cbe3aa61ddf3bbf4de5422a5bc7c7e892405691ee1a4631265fea48d4fc7ed:0

value
42860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20539184c15f5e351fa41010514881f7d77ceede OP_EQUAL
address
34dwf7qoTxkthfnQZqNKLhoKpvupY3hLjo
transaction
d8cbe3aa61ddf3bbf4de5422a5bc7c7e892405691ee1a4631265fea48d4fc7ed
spent
true